Access: The Reconnect File dialog can be accessed in the following ways:
It is launched automatically if disconnected files are encountered.
It can also be
invoked manually from
the Cimatron
Explorer by right-clicking the appropriate client file
and selecting the Reconnect
Files option from the submenu.
Additional
Cimatron
Explorer submenu
operations include Ignore
and Break, which cause a disconnected
link to be ignored or broken respectively.
Note that if the link
status of the selected file is either Ignored
or Broken,
the available submenu options are either Un-ignore and
Un-break
respectively.
The Network mode is defined as the ability for several users to work with the same project; for example, an Assembly.
The user who first uses catalogs in the project should do this correctly in order to avoid unnecessary reconnections when other users open the project.
There are two methods of correctly using the catalog in the network:
Put the catalogs on the network (not on your own computer) and get parts from the catalog using the network path. For example:
\\Pc-buil08-n4h\C\Cimatron\Catalogs
If you use your local catalogs, be sure to create a share on the folder that is the first common folder for both the project location and catalog location. For example:
Your project is located on: C:\Cimatron_Documents\Exercise
Your catalog is located on: C:\Cimatron\Catalogs
In this case, the share must be created on C:
